The day before the Blizzard of 77, I had go to a Physics lab in Fronczak Hall, the only building on the spine finished. The shuttle bus would go on the road adjacent to the buildings, but with the snow that had already fallen, they had to drop us off by Clemens Hall (English Dept). Had to walk like sherpas to the other end of the spine and when we got there, they told us to head back to Main Street as the busses would stop in an hour.
Had to walk to Governers Dorm to catch the bus back. Today it is a parking lot, but back then. it was a field with weeds and thigh deep snow.
